Background
Function:ox-LDL is a receptor that mediates the recognition, internalization, and degradation of oxidatively modified low-density lipoprotein (oxLDL) by vascular endothelial cells. oxLDL is a marker of atherosclerosis that induces vascular endothelial cell activation and dysfunction, leading to pro-inflammatory responses, pro-oxidative conditions, and apoptosis. Its interaction with oxLDL triggers NF-kappa-B activation through increased intracellular reactive oxygen species production and various pro-atherogenic cellular responses, including reduced nitric oxide (NO) release, monocyte adhesion, and apoptosis. Beyond binding oxLDL, it functions as a receptor for HSP70 protein, facilitating antigen cross-presentation to naive T-cells in dendritic cells, thereby contributing to cell-mediated antigen cross-presentation. It also participates in inflammation by acting as a leukocyte-adhesion molecule at the vascular interface during endotoxin-induced inflammation. Additionally, it serves as a receptor for advanced glycation end (AGE) products, activated platelets, monocytes, apoptotic cells, and both Gram-negative and Gram-positive bacteria. (Microbial infection) It may act as a receptor for Neisseria meningitidis adhesin A variant 3 (nadA).

  • Do most proteins show cross-species activity?

    Species cross-reactivity must be investigated individually for each product. Many human cytokines will produce a nice response in mouse cell lines, and many mouse proteins will show activity on human cells. Other proteins may have a lower specific activity when used in the opposite species.
